Understanding Heat Conductivity and Cooking Speed

Understanding how heat conducts through your pizza surface is essential because it directly affects how quickly and evenly your pizza cooks. Thermal transfer is the key factor here; materials like steel excel at conducting heat rapidly, leading to faster cooking times. Steel’s high thermal conductivity allows heat to pass through quickly, creating a crisp crust and well-cooked toppings. On the other hand, stones absorb and retain heat, slowly releasing it during baking. This heat retention offers a more even heat distribution, which helps prevent hot spots. Knowing this, you can choose the right surface based on your desired cooking speed and crust texture. Steel heats up quickly and delivers rapid results, while stones provide steady, consistent heat for a more traditional, evenly baked pizza. Durability and Maintenance of Your Baking Surface

When choosing between a stone or steel baking surface, considering their durability and how easy they are to maintain is essential. Steel surfaces generally offer greater surface longevity, resisting warping and cracking over time, making them highly durable with proper care. Stones, on the other hand, can crack or chip if handled roughly, though they can last many years with proper maintenance. Cleaning routines are straightforward for both, but steels are easier to wipe clean after use, requiring only a quick wipe or scrub. Stones may need more careful cleaning to avoid damage, such as avoiding soap or soaking. Regular maintenance ensures your surface stays in top shape, prolonging its lifespan and ensuring consistent results for your pizza baking adventures. Use High-Quality Flour
Ever wonder why some pizzas turn out irresistibly crispy? The secret lies in using high-quality flour. Flour quality directly impacts dough consistency, which is essential for a crispy crust. Opt for bread or pizza flour with a higher protein content; it develops more gluten, giving your dough strength and elasticity. This helps create the perfect structure that crisps up nicely in the oven. Lower-quality flour can lead to a dough that’s too soft or sticky, preventing you from achieving that desired crunch. Be sure to measure your ingredients carefully and mix thoroughly to develop a uniform dough. When you start with top-tier flour, your pizza will have a more consistent texture and a better chance of turning out crispy every time. Proper flour selection is crucial for optimal results.
Monitor Baking Temperature
Monitoring your oven temperature is essential for achieving that perfectly crispy crust. Proper temperature tracking ensures your pizza cooks evenly and develops that desirable crunch. Use an oven thermometer to verify your oven’s actual temperature, as built-in gauges can be inaccurate. Preheat your oven thoroughly, ideally for at least 30 minutes, to stabilize the oven temperature. Keep an eye on the oven temperature during baking; sudden fluctuations can result in uneven cooking or a soggy crust. Adjust your oven settings if necessary, and consider using a pizza stone or steel to help maintain consistent heat transfer. Regular temperature monitoring allows you to fine-tune your process, giving you a crispier, more professional-quality crust every time.
